2005 Chevrolet Aveo vs. 2008 Ford Focus

To start off, 2008 Ford Focus is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Chevrolet Aveo.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Chevrolet Aveo would be higher. At 1,498 cc (4 cylinders), 2005 Chevrolet Aveo is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Chevrolet Aveo (83 HP @ 5400 RPM) has 4 more horse power than 2008 Ford Focus. (79 HP @ 5000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Chevrolet Aveo should accelerate faster than 2008 Ford Focus.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Ford Focus weights approximately 150 kg more than 2005 Chevrolet Aveo.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Chevrolet Aveo (129 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 5 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Ford Focus. (124 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 2005 Chevrolet Aveo will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Ford Focus.

Compare all specifications:

2005 Chevrolet Aveo 2008 Ford Focus
Make Chevrolet Ford
Model Aveo Focus
Year Released 2005 2008
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1498 cc 1387 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 83 HP 79 HP
Engine RPM 5400 RPM 5000 RPM
Torque 129 Nm 124 Nm
Torque RPM 3000 RPM 3500 RPM
Drive Type Front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 3 doors
Vehicle Weight 1000 kg 1150 kg
Wheelbase Size 2490 mm 2620 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 48 L 55 L
